Laine is an international knit and lifestyle magazine. In issue 30 (Autumn 2026), we showcase fifteen beautiful knitting patterns as well as interesting articles from the world of fibre.

Please Note! This is a preorder product. Shipping from 10 August onwards.

Official release date: 27 August.

Laine 30, Layers, features a beautiful collection of knits to wrap yourself in as the weather starts to cool. The collection includes lovely textures, delicate lace, plump cables, as well as stunning colourwork. The photos were taken in a rustic, historical mill setting, where layers of past decades were beautifully present — evoking a sense of nostalgia and longing. The crisp sunlight added a beautiful finishing touch to the photos.

Designers featured in this issue: Maria Bach Jensen, Amy Baldwin, Aneta Bleyer, Meghan Haughton, Heli Hottinen-Puukko, Anniina Juuti, Sara Ottosson, Veta Romanenkova, Inese Sang, Megumi Shinagawa, Anna Syrjänen, Natascha Tulloch, Yiğitcan Vatansever and Karin & Stina Weststrand.

We also meet the Australian farmer Tom Dennis, whose family developed the Polwarth sheep six generations ago, visit the Yarn over Berlin yarn store, and get style inspiration from Ling Wang (@merci.coucou). Our Five Ways article provides inspiring tips that will help when you find yourself in a knitting slump!

Issue 30, Autumn 2026, includes:164 pages.15 knitting patterns: 8 sweaters, 2 cardigans, 2 slipovers/vests, 2 shawls, 1 hat.

An interview with the Australian farmer Tom Dennis, whose family developed the Polwarth sheep six generations ago.

The Favourites section with inspiring little stories, tips, products, reviews and ideas! 

We visit the Yarn over Berlin yarn store and get style inspiration from Ling Wang (@merci.coucou).

The Five Ways article, where we have gathered some inspiring tips that will help when you find yourself in a knitting slump.

The second part of the article series Wool & Wellbeing, where Suvi Ala-Venna (@kudelmiani) designs knitwear inspired by mental wellbeing and mental health challenges.

Jeanette Sloan’s (@jeanettesloan) column, where she ponders how to fill her creative void when knitting is not an option.
